Summary: pop3proxy didn't use addressAndPort for uiPort

Initial Comment:
pop3proxy doesn't accept the hostname:portno notation 
for the -l (i.e. uiPort) flag. I did'nt like everybody on our 
LAN being able to read my mail using a webbrowser, so 
I wrote the attached path, this allows -l localhost:8880

Unless I'm misunderstanding something, this is exactly
what the html_ui_allow_remote_connections setting is for...?

Thanks for the patch anyway - there's nothing wrong with
being able to specify the address that way whether
html_ui_allow_remote_connections solves your problem
or not.
